Top Female News Anchors in India with Strong Public Presence
Let’s explore some of the most influential female anchors in India who have set benchmarks in news anchoring and continue to dominate prime-time television.
1. Barkha Dutt
Barkha Dutt is one of the most renowned names in Indian journalism. With decades of experience, she rose to prominence during the Kargil War, reporting from the frontlines. She has hosted numerous political debates, written books, and is known for her fearless reporting. Barkha embodies courage and remains an inspiration for young journalists.
2. Nidhi Razdan
Nidhi Razdan is another respected name, known for her calm and insightful anchoring style. Formerly associated with NDTV, she hosted popular shows like Left, Right & Centre. Her balanced reporting and expertise in politics and international relations earned her a strong reputation and a loyal audience base.
3. Shereen Bhan
Currently the Managing Editor of CNBC-TV18, Shereen Bhan is a prominent face in business journalism. With her deep knowledge of finance and economy, she has hosted several shows and interviewed global leaders. Her professional style makes her one of the top female anchors in India with strong credibility in the corporate world.
4. Anjana Om Kashyap
As one of the most well-known anchors on Aaj Tak, Anjana Om Kashyap is famous for her bold style and energetic presentation. Her prime-time debates often set the tone for the day’s political discussions. Her ability to engage audiences and ask tough questions makes her a strong public figure.
5. Sweta Singh
Sweta Singh is a popular anchor known for her exceptional coverage of sports and political news. Her charisma and unique delivery style have earned her widespread popularity. Working with Aaj Tak, she has become a household name in India, admired for her storytelling and confidence.
6. Faye D’Souza
Faye D’Souza is celebrated for addressing real issues that impact citizens. Her stint at Mirror Now made her a prominent voice against corruption and inefficiency. She connects deeply with audiences, advocating for social justice and bridging the gap between common people and policymakers.
7. Sonia Shenoy
Specializing in business journalism, Sonia Shenoy has been associated with CNBC-TV18 and is well respected for her crisp reporting on the stock market and economy. Her sharp insights make her a leading name in the finance sector of Indian journalism.
8. Navika Kumar
A senior anchor at Times Now, Navika Kumar is known for her aggressive debate style and bold questioning. She has anchored many high-profile political debates and is regarded as a powerful female voice in mainstream media.
9. Shaili Chopra
Shaili Chopra, an award-winning journalist, has specialized in business and finance reporting. Her ability to break down complex economic issues for the general public has helped her establish a strong presence in the media industry.
10. Mini Menon
An award-winning journalist and co-founder of Live History India, Mini Menon has redefined journalism by combining history and storytelling. She has worked with prominent channels and is admired for her versatility and intellectual depth.
